Mengenal Websockets Sebagai Sarana Pembicaraan Waktu Nyata adalah langkah awal penting untuk kalangan pengembang web yang ingin mengoptimalkan user experience di era siber yang cepat ini. Di dalam dunia yang semakin semakin terhubung, interaksi waktu nyata menjadi sangat penting, terutama pada program yang komunikasi real-time seperti obrolan, game daring, dan platform kerja sama. Menggunakan menggunakan teknologi tersebut, kalangan developer dapat menghasilkan aplikasi yang responsif serta terampil, meminimalkan waktu tunda, serta memperbesar engagement pengguna dengan cara signifikan.

Pada kesempatan ini, kita akan menyelami pentingnya memahami Websockets dalam hal komunikasi real-time serta sebab inovasi ini berperan besar terhadap pengembangan modern. Anda juga menelaah berbagai aspek teknis dan manfaat yang tersedia oleh Websockets, situs 99aset serta membandingkan ini dengan metode komunikasi tradisional misalnya HTTP polling. Dengan potensi Websockets, kamu akan menjadi lebih bersiap untuk mengembangkan aplikasi yang menarik, tapi juga sanggup menawarkan pengalaman yang mutakhir serta dinamis untuk pengguna.

Apa itu Websockets serta cara ia beroperasi?

Websockets merupakan inovasi yang memungkinkan interaksi real-time di antara klien dan pelayan via koneksi yang persisten. Dengan memahami web socket sebagai komunikasi waktu nyata, kita dapat mengetahui bagaimana data dapat dipertukarkan dengan efektif tanpanya perlu membuka hubungan yang baru setiap kali informasi dikirim. Ini berlain dibandingkan cara konvensional seperti Hypertext Transfer Protocol yg melakukan permintaan-respons, di dalamnya setiap interaksi memerlukan durasi yang lebih lama serta beban kerja yg lebih besar.

Melalui memahami websockets untuk komunikasi real time, pengguna bisa mengeksplorasi cara kerja yang sederhana akan tetapi amat efektif untuk aplikasi terkini. Usai penghubungan pertama terjalin oleh client dengan metode WebSocket, komunikasi selanjutnya sanggup berlangsung dengan bertukar mengirimkan data dari klien ke pelayan dan sebaliknya. Data yang dikirimkan sebagai pesan tersebut bisa berupa teks dan data biner, memberikan kemudahan dalam tipe data yang dapat ditransfer.

Salah satu manfaat besar dari menggunakan websockets dalam komunikasi real time adalah pengurangan waktu tunda. Ketika kita mengenal mengenal websockets bagi komunikasi real time , kita dapat menemukan bahwa teknologi ini memberikan pengiriman informasi langsung dan instan , ideal bagi penggunaan seperti chat , game online , serta dashboard analitik . Selain itu , bantuan untuk berbagai macam platform terkini meningkatkan aksesibilitas dan potensi pemakaian websockets dalam pengembangan pengembangan berbasis web .

Manfaat Menggunakan Websockets dalam Aplikasi Waktu Nyata

Mengetahui WebSocket bagi Komunikasi Real Time amat krusial bagi developer aplikasi modern. Salah satunya manfaat besar dari Websockets adalah kemampuan untuk menyediakan komunikasi dua arah yang cepat di antara klien dan server. Berbeda seperti cara interaksi lain yang menggunakan HTTP, Websockets mengizinkan informasi dikirim dan diterima dan diterima secara sama tanpa harus membangun kembali hubungan di setiap kesempatan. Ini tidak hanya menambah kecepatan transfer informasi, melainkan juga menurunkan waktu tunda, membuatnya pilihan tepat bagi aplikasi yang memerlukan interaksi real-time frekuensi tinggi, contohnya aplikasi chatting atau game permainan.

Selain itu, Mengenal Websockets dalam Interaksi Real Time juga memberikan penghematan sumber daya. Karena hubungan Websocket selalu aktif, sehingga tidak ada overhead terkait pada penyampaian hubungan baru setiap waktu komunikasi dibutuhkan. Ini sungguh bermanfaat untuk program yang memiliki jumlah pengguna yang banyak, di mana mengelola sejumlah koneksi yang terputus dan terhubung dapat menjadi beban yang berat. Dengan menggunakan Websockets, developer dapat menciptakan pengalaman pengguna yang lebih responsif serta interaktif tanpa mengorbankan kinerja server.

Manfaat lain dari Mengenal Websockets untuk Interaksi Real Time adalah akseptasi yang luas untuk beraneka sistem dan perangkat. Inovasi ini serasi dengan sejumlah bahasa coding dan framework, maka mempermudah developer untuk mengaplikasikannya dalam karya mereka. Dengan fleksibilitas ini, program yang diciptakan dengan Websockets dapat beroperasi dengan baik di beraneka komunitas, mulai dari web apps hingga aplikasi seluler. Penggunaan Websockets membuat komunikasi real-time lebih simpel diakses dan lebih efektif, memberikan kelebihan kompetitif bagi pengembang yang berharap mewujudkan terobosan dalam produk mereka.

Studi Kasus: Penerapan Websockets di dalam Proyek-Proyek Perangkat Lunak Kontemporer

Mengenal Websockets untuk komunikasi real time merupakan menjadi salah satu penting pada proyek pengembangan masa kini. Dengan menggunakan teknologi ini, developer dapat menciptakan software yang menawarkan pengalaman interaksi bagi pengguna. Sebagai contoh, aplikasi yang memanfaatkan Websockets mampu mengirim dan menerima pesan secara langsung tanpa perlu memuat ulang halaman, membuat komunikasi jadi lebih efisien dan responsif Dalam hal ini studi kasus ini, kita akan meneliti bagaimana Websockets bisa diimplementasikan ke dalam proyek-proyek terkini dan keuntungan yang didapat.

Penggunaan Websockets dalam proyek pengembangan modern menyelesaikan menanggulangi banyak masalah terkait waktu tunda dan penghematan bandwidth. Dengan memahami Websockets, developer dapat membuat hubungan bilateral di antara klien dan server, yang mengizinkan data dikirimkan dan diterima dalam waktu nyata. Hal ini sangatlah berguna dalam berbagai penggunaan, seperti situs game online, sistem, serta aplikasi bekerja sama. Pada studi kasus ini, kami hendak melihat bagaimana pengembangan program ini menjadi jadi lebih menawan serta interaktif. melalui penggunaan Websockets dalam rangka interaksi real time.

Dengan memahami Websockets, programmer dapat menciptakan inovasi ketika mengembangkan aplikasi yang dapat flexible dengan kebutuhan pengguna modern. Dalam studi kasus yang diangkat, sebuah aplikasi e-commerce yang menggunakan Websockets untuk interaksi real time sukses meningkatkan pengalaman pengguna secara substansial. Pengunjung dapat mendapatkan update tentang stok barang secara instan dan berkomunikasi dengan penjual tanpa batasan waktu. Hal ini mencerminkan betapa krusialnya memahami dan menerapkan Websockets dalam inisiatif pengembangan modern demi meraih kesuksesan dan kepuasan pengguna.